The dos:

1. Do use a plunger

If you are dealing with small blockages, a plunger should be the first choice of defense. You must ensure that you have made a secure seal around your drain before pushing up and down with the plunger. This will cause suction, which will help to clear any obstructions.

2. Do make sure you use hot Water

Hot water is a simple and effective way to clear out grime and other build-ups that can lead to blockages. Boil some water in pots or kettles and then run it through the drain to break up stubborn debris.

3. Do utilize natural cleaners

If plunging or hot water aren’t working, try baking soda mixed with vinegar or lemon juice to dissolve the build-up on your own.

The don’ts

1. Do not use chemical drain cleaners Without Professional Advice

Chemical cleaners could appear as an easy solution; however they can also cause damage when used improperly under professional direction.

2. Don’t Overuse Commercial Cleaners

Although strong commercial cleaning products can be helpful in certain instances, excessive use of them could damage the metal components of pipes, which can cause leaks and various plumbing issues.

3. Do not pour Grease down the Drain.

The grease can harden once it gets into pipes, which can lead to blockages. Instead, throw away grease in the trash or compost.

4. Don’t Use a Coat Hanger or anything that could damage Pipes

Using a coat hanger or other sharp objects to try to clean drains could cause more harm than beneficial. These tools may scratch or harm pipes, making them more vulnerable to future blocked drains.

How often should I get your drains swept?

The frequency of cleaning drains will depend on many factors like the size of your household use, age of plumbing, etc. As a guideline it’s suggested to have the drains cleaned by a professional every two years.

What do I know to determine whether my drains require cleaning?

Some signs that indicate that your drains could be blocked include gurgling sounds coming from the drain and slow drainage in sinks or showers, unpleasant odors emanating from your drains, as well as water that is leaking from the toilets or sinks. If you see any of these indicators that you are experiencing, it is time to have the drains cleared by a professional.
